Studies on the reactions of lanthanide trichloride isopropanol complex, LnCl3.3PriOH, with Nb(OPri)5 or Al(OPri)3

Shashank Mishra & Anirudh Singh*

Reactions of LnCl3.3PriOH (Ln = Y, La, Pr, Nd, Sm, Gd, Er) with three equivalents of Nb(OPri)5 or freshly distilled Al(OPri)3 yield quantitatively derivatives of composition Ln{Nb(OPri)5Cl}3 or Ln{Al(OPri)3Cl}3, respectively. All these novel derivatives have been characterized by elemental analysis and spectroscopic (IR, 1H, 13C and 27Al NMR) studies. Molecular weight measurements have also been carried out on niobium derivatives.



Indian Journal of Chemistry
Vol. 42A, February 2003, pp 309-312
